Kid’s Community© is a free support program for children 5 - 12 who have a family member with cancer or who have cancer themselves. The purpose of this group is to offer children ages 5 - 12 an opportunity to make friends and learn new skills for living with the stresses of cancer, or

when there is cancer in the family. In a small, supportive group setting, children will talk, learn, and grow together with other children living with cancer. They will have their questions about cancer answered, learn helpful ways to communicate with others and to ask for help, and learn some useful relaxation techniques. Preregistration Required.

• T E E N S C O N N E C T • 1st & 3rd Thursdays, 5 - 6:30pm

Teen Connect is a support group where teens explore their feelings of fear, guilt, confusion, anger, neglect and embarrassment. Teens will learn life coping skills to help them deal with changing events in their lives that will help them into adulthood. This group is for teens 13-17 years of age who

have a family member with cancer.

Friday, January 16 • 12:30 - 2pm Lunch Time Discussion: Eating for Energy and Weight Control with Lilly PadillaWhat would your life be like with an abundance of energy and vitality? What foods are best to eat to increase your energy and maintaining weight control? Learn the importance of food combining for better digestion, the art of chewing for full assimilation of nutrients. We’ll explore how the digestive system works in synch with other body systems to produce enzymes and create energy. Plus, top ten ways to increase our energy. Lilly Padilla is a Certified Health Coach and 9 year ovarian cancer survivor. Lilly is also certified by the American Association of Drugless Practitioners. CSC-RB is proud to offer an eight week transitional support group for children ages 5-12 who are grieving the loss of a parent, grandparent, a sibling, or any other family member to cancer. The goal of the group is to normalize the healing process. Activities such as art and play will be utilized.

Return to Wellness (RTW) is a FREE eight week program designed to empower people with cancer who have recently completed treatment. This post-treatment program will provide exercise, stress management, information and emotional support. Cancer Support Community – Redondo Beach offers short-term counseling to Community members, to couples and family members. Joining a weekly group is strongly encouraged. Attendance at a Welcome Meeting is required before beginning counseling. The counseling is short-term and provided by our graduate interns under the supervision of our licensed clinical staff.
